Examples of situations where software is considered to be developed for internal use are. Software purchased off the shelf is typically amortized over 36 months. The firm can modify and control the content in custom web applications. Are you having a hard time deciding between custom software development and offtheshelf software for one of the critical functions in your. Bonus depreciation and how it affects business taxes. Produces one year schedule with subtotals for asset categories and totals for current depreciation for the year. Software is considered to be for internal use when it has been acquired or developed only for the internal needs of a business. The measure reduces a tax concession and tax expenditure. Our custom designed plant management applications typically. Understanding the irss stance on website design costs. Depreciation refers to the decrease in value of assets incurred as a result of their usage in business activities.
This also allows the team that developed it opportunity to provide recommendations on further improvement. Offtheshelf software is eligible for bonus depreciation, however, if its original use begins with taxpayer. The property, plant, equipment and other assets guide has been updated through april 2020 to include our latest interpretive guidance, additional questions and examples, and expanded guidance on environmental obligations and asset acquisitions. Download the free 30 day trial and explore depreciationworks database integrity and spreadsheetlike ease of use. In laymans terms, this means that you cannot immediately deduct your development costs as the new depreciation rules may have had you thinking you could. Accelerated depreciation only speeds up the recognition of deductions and does not create larger tax deductions, with higher upfront deductions coming at the expense of lower deductions in the future. All costs incurred during the preliminary stage of a development project should be charged to expense as incurred. Rich bowman, accountant, bennett supply company its exactly what i was looking forvery user friendly and once the program is set up you dont necessarily need someone with all kinds of accounting experience to run the software given some training. Disadvantages incompatibility cost and unmet expectations. Depreciation can arise from a variety of factors such as wear.
The immediate deduction of investment costs that have continuing value means that tax does not reduce the pretax return from the project. Its lower future deduction can be a problem for growing businesses. Advantages of custom software development business 2. Capitalized internally developed software is treated as a software asset and depreciated on a straightline basis over four years. Depreciation of computer software the tax institute. It may be bundled with a computer processor hardware, sold on a disc as computer software, downloaded over the internet, accessed but not downloaded over the internet, or developed by the taxpayer. The advantages and disadvantages of customising software2. Whether software is depreciated or amortized depends on whether the software was purchased for use or developed for sale. Be sure to keep your options open and explore the possibilities custom.
This is done to avoid distortions of incomes and losses due to all expenses associated. Whimbrel has developed a number of plant management modules that can be configured around your companys requirements. What method can you use to depreciate your property. Straightline depreciation advantages and disadvantages. Amortization of capitalized software development costs is done in much the same manner as depreciation. Manual accounting versus computerized accounting experience. Custom software is usually different from normal massmarket products and is structured independently in relation to specifics from the organization. Incurred internaluse software costs are divided into the research phase and the development phase. This article is intended to help you consider a few of the pros and cons of having a custom software solution developed before making your. Building customized software is a time taking process, which needs many inputs to be taken from the organization to deliver the software. The main aim of this article is to help you decide whether custom software development is the right choice for your business or not.
Examples of situations where software is considered to be developed. Inland revenue finalise guidance on computer software. Offtheshelf software is eligible for bonus depreciation, however, if its original use begins with taxpayer in question. In most industries, accounting included, more programs are being developed as webbased platforms with a monthly fee for service. Straightline depreciation advantages and disadvantages tweet the straightline sl depreciation method is one of the easiest accounting methods of computing the depreciation expense of about any depreciable assets for a period. Its more expensive as its custom built, besides offering numerous advantages. The issuance of the cca affirms the irss existing view in letter ruling 200236028 that not all computer software development and implementation costs are currently deductible under rev. The advantages and disadvantages of customising software2 1. Disadvantages incompatibility, cost, and unmet expectations 88. The ato depreciation rates determine tax deductions which represent the decline in value over time of assets which are associated with your incomeearning activities.
Software capitalization involves the recognition of internally developed software as fixed assets. What are the differences between custom software and standard solutions. Irs affirms deductibility of somebut not allcomputer. Domestic residents will find imports and foreign travel more expensive.
There are fundemental differences and a trade off between custom and packaged software but alternatives that could be referred to as the grey area between the two are also available. Depreciation can affect any asset, such as cars, real estate, stocks and even currency. Deprecation is the process of marking attributes or features that should be avoided by users, including web developers. The disadvantages of inhouse custom software development. This guide explains how to claim depreciation on your. Overview of tax rules for software purchases and development costs. Depreciation begins when the software is ready for its intended use, which occurs after all substantial testing is completed, and the item has been placed in service. Depreciation means the decline in the value of fixed assets due to use and wear and tear. Many businesses now use their websites as their main information delivery source, but the irs has not yet issued formal guidance on when internet website costs can be deducted.
Custom software is developed by using the latest updated technology. Devaluation is the decision to reduce the value of a currency in a fixed exchange rate. Deducting computer software and development costs resources. This eliminates the need for an expensive it infrastructure and shifts the costs to being a longterm operational. However, a database or similar item is not considered computer software unless it is in the public domain and is incidental to the operation of otherwise qualifying computer software. There are a few trends affecting the fixed asset software market. But in the main, depreciation refers to distributing the costs of tangible assets over their useful lifespans, while amortization refers to spreading the costs of intangible assets over their useful lifespans. Deprecation may be applied for various reasons, including one of the most common, which is the availability of more practical and effective alternatives. One way is to buy software that has been developed for a broad range of users with similar needs. The disadvantage of pooling assets is that if you sell an.
If the software meets the tests above, it may also qualify for the section 179 deduction and the special depreciation allowance, discussed later. For internally developed software, there are several ways to deduct these costs. Is an effective tool for businesses, nonprofits, and governmental organizations having depreciation computations. Custom software for business is created to have a simple interface with other software, thus providing a fully integrated system to the it infrastructure of the commercial entity. Starting on january 1, 2022, the development costs in the u. The system is developed specifically to meet the clients business requirements. An application service provider or asp is a thirdparty provider of software to organizations. Custom software is dear and considered as a huge investment to begin with. It allows your business to take an immediate firstyear deduction on the purchase of eligible business property, in addition to other depreciation. Depreciationworks is one of the very few pieces of software that just works. If you can depreciate the cost of computer software, use the straight line method over a useful life of 36 months. Capitalization of software development costs accountingtools. Depreciation is a term frequently used in economics and finance that describes the loss of value over time.
See the list of extensive features below for further details. Bonus depreciation is a valuable taxsaving tool for businesses. Pros and cons of custom software development xb software. Once in place though the software may cost nothing further to use. In december 2017, congress passed the tax cuts and jobs act the trump tax cuts, that included some changes to. The tax treatment of computer software can be a confusing area. During the development or modification, no substantive plan exists or is being developed to market the software externally.
Australian tax depreciation rate helper is a tool that will help you work out the decline in value of assets. When purchasing nonprofit management software, it can be hard to decide whether to develop custom software solutions or to choose an. One of these alternatives is to choose between readily available package software or to go for custom software to fullfill a set of business needs. Irs weighs in on the tax treatment of computer costs. The taxpayer may instead elect to capitalize the cost of the software under code sec. The advantages and disadvantages of custom software. The amortization expense for each period is the amount to be amortized divided over the number of periods in. We discuss the capitalization of costs, such as construction and development costs and software costs. Is software considered depreciation or amortization. Straightline is easier to calculate if you dont use a tax software program and is easier to understand. The following are the advantages of having such custom software development applications. Weighing the advantages of custom software versus a thirdpartysoftware is no easy task.
The calculations for all assets and the accumulated depreciation will help determine if adjustments to section 179 expensing, sda special depreciation allowance or depreciation methods are required before completing your 4562 tax form. In addition to this, the development process for custom software solutions can take a long time and the input from the business can be. Most software can be customised to suit the requirements ofthe user. The pros and cons of developing a custom software solution. The preamble finally stipulates that until separate guidance is provided. The accounting for internaluse software varies, depending upon the stage of completion of the project. Alex is a professional freelance writer at custom essays writing service. In accounting, depreciation expense is distributed over time periods in accordance with the assets rate of decrease of value. With the development of information technologies there were developed many computer products software that make accounting as easy as abc for those who uses them.
Under current law, a taxpayer may deduct the costs of development of computer software as soon as the costs are paid or accrued. A devaluation means that the value of the currency falls. Computer software is an intangible product itself, but it can be acquired in a variety of ways. Advantages and disadvantages of custom software development. The main types of software expenditure covered by is 1601 are as follows. Our fixed asset depreciation software provides for 5 separate books for depreciation and supports straightline, macrs, acrs, declining balance, double declining balance, sumoftheyearsdigits, declining balance switching to straightline, amortization, and nondepreciating asset methods.
Where software is acquired for use in a business, the software purchased will generally be a capital asset and depreciated accordingly the depreciation rate for software is 50% using the diminishing value method and 40% using the straight line method. Custom development inhouse, outsource commercial offtheshelfcots open source softwareoss. Software that has been acquired, internally developed, or modified exclusively to meet the entitys internal needs. Custom software should only be developed when it results in a distinct, competitive advantage to the organization. Advantages and disadvantages of devaluation economics help. Custom software refers to a specifically designed program or application that is built by and used in a specific organization. Not only is there depreciation but also plant repair, servicing, diesel, operator and tax considerations. Offtheshelf solutions are typically affordable because their development costs are distributed across the broader audience but you get what. Advantagesdisadvantages of software as a service saas advantages. Computer software is defined broadly to include any program designed to cause a computer to perform a desired function. Drake software uses the tables in the appendix of pub. Should your business choose commercial offtheshelf packaged solutions or hire a specialist to help with custom software development.
External direct costs of material and services consumed in developing or obtaining internaluse software payroll and related costs for employees who devote time to and are directly associated with the project interest costs incurred while developing internaluse software costs of enhancements or upgrades of the system. Preparing schedules and lists such as depreciation. Custom software is usually more expensive to start with requiring a large initial investment. This will apply to expenditure incurred on or after 7.
Computer software depreciation calculation posted on february 4, 2016 by dguru irs publication 946 explains how you can use depreciation to recover the cost of business or incomeproducing property. Fixed asset depreciation software asset management software. Software that is developed by the taxpayer is treated like other research expenditures. The marketing and general business use of websites is widespread. First, the amount to be amortized is the assets total value minus its estimated residual value, which can be none in this case.
143 281 411 157 154 667 634 1508 272 1108 82 1297 212 527 1453 764 300 1168 1233 485 374 1435 255 1391 594 398 217 287 924 233 982 446 1024 853 1486 1150 52 604 778 1370 808 84 1189 1303 1288